Human fertility. A strong biological drive, a bless across cultures. From scientific breakthroughs to rising demographic concerns, human fertility is becoming the focus of intense research, across the globe.

As we unravel the secrets of human reproduction we are starting to realise how beautifully complex our bodies are.

With scientific progress providing answers and reliable solutions to long standing fertility related issues, we are now shifting our focus on public awareness, access to fertility care services and open discussions on novel ethical issues.

From case studies to scientific papers, and from fertility news to medical breakthroughs, my website aims to explore various aspects of human fertility, approach emerging complex issues and highlight controversies.

I am confident that rising awareness and communicating complexity is the key to understanding fertility, from its preservation to the wide range of available treatments.

MILESTONES

2020

Master Degree in the Biotechnology of Human Assisted Reproduction and Embryology, University of Valencia, Spain

2019

phD, Ethnikon kai Kapodistriakon Panepistimion Athinon, Athens, Greece. Serum vitamin D levels in women undergoing IVF and association with treatment outcome. In process

2018

Fellowship, the Royal College of Obstetricians and Gynaecologists, London, UK (FRCOG)

2011

Embryolab Academy, non-profit organisation on education, training and research in assisted reproduction, Thessaloniki, Greece, co-founder.

2004 - present

Clinical and Scientific Director of Embryolab Fertility Clinic, Thessaloniki, Greece.

2004

Embryolab Fertility Clinic, Thessaloniki, Greece, co-founder.

2003 - present

Private Consultant in Obstetrics & Gynaecology

2001-2003

Clinical Research Fellowship in Reproductive Medicine, Imperial College, Hammersmith Hospital, London, UK

2002

Completion of Specialist Training in Obstetrics & Gynaecology, Aristotelian University, Thessaloniki, Greece

2002

Membership, the Royal College of Obstetricians and Gynaecologists (MRCOG)

2000

Diploma of the Faculty of Family Planning, London, UK

1995 to 2002

Specialty Training, Obstetrics & Gynaecology, National Training Scheme, Northeast, UK.

1995

Ptychion Iatrikis (Medical Degree), Medical School, Aristotelian University, Thessaloniki, Greece
